Every author I know has dreamed about one of their books being adapted for the screen. For many of us, it’s a dream we cherish but we know the reality of it happening is remote. So when an opportunity popped up with the Queensland Writers Centre and Screen Queensland for authors to win a chance to meet with producers, screenwriters and show runners at a special market day, I couldn’t resist entering. Out of 250+ entries, only 25 were chosen and I am super happy to say one of the authors selected was me!

So in April I’ll be heading to the Gold Coast Film Festival to meet with screen industry experts and hopefully find one who wants to see one of my books on the big screen. This is such a great opportunity and wouldn’t happen without the hard work from the staff at Queensland Writers Centre and Screen Queensland and Gold Coast Film Festival. I’ll be honing my pitch over the next few weeks and even though I’ll be super nervous on the day, I’ll take a moment to enjoy the ride – you never know where it could take you!
